Esta sección contiene información sobre el hardware necesario para empezar con Debian. También encontrará enlaces a más información sobre el hardware soportado por GNU y Linux.
Debian no impone requerimientos de hardware más allá de los que establecen
el kernel Linux y el conjunto de herramientas GNU. En cualquier caso,
cualquier arquitectura o plataforma a la que hayan sido portados el núcleo
Linux, las libc, gcc
, etc., y para la que exista una
distribución de Debian, puede ejecutar Debian.
De todas formas hay limitaciones respecto al hardware soportado por nuestro conjunto de disquetes de instalación. Algunas plataformas soportadas por Linux pueden no estar directamente soportadas por nuestros disquetes de instalación. Si este es su caso, puede crear un dico de rescate personalizado, o informarse sobre instalaciones de red.
Más que intentar describir las diferentes configuraciones de hardware soportadas por Alpha, esta sección contiene información general y referencias para información adicional.
Debian 2.1 soporta cuatro arquitecturas: las basadas en Intel x86; máquinas Motorola 680x0, como los Atari, Amiga, y Machintosh; las DEC Alpha; así como las Sun SPARC. Éstas son referidas como i386, m68k, alpha, y sparc, respectivamente.
Este documento cubre la instalación de la arquitectura alpha. Existen versiones separadas de este documento para otras arquitecturas.
Esta es la primera publicación oficial de Debian GNU/Linux para la
arquitectura Alpha. Consideramos que ésta se ha probado suficientemente
como para ser publicada. No obstante, dado que ésta no ha tenido la
exposición (y por tanto las comprobaciones de los usuarios) que han
tenido nuestras versiones para i386 y m68k, puede encontrar algunos
errores. Use nuestro Bug Tracking System
para informar de cualquier problema; asegúrese de mencionar la circunstancia
de que el error es con la plataforma Alpha. También puede ser necesario
usar la debian-alpha mailing list
.
Puede encontrar completa información sobre los sistemas DEC Alphas
soportados en Linux Alpha HOWTO
.
El propósito de esta sección es describir las sub-arquitecturas
soportadas por los discos de inicio.
Las estaciones Alpha se agrupan en sub-arquitecturas porque hay varias generaciones de placas base con sus correspondientes chip-sets. Cada sub-arquitectura suele tener una ingeniería radicalmente diferente, así como diferentes capacidades. Por tanto, el proceso de instalación y arranque puede variar de un sistema a otro.
La siguiente tabla lista las sub-arquitecturas soportadas por el sistema de instalación Debian. Esta tabla también indica el nombre clave para cada sub-arquitectura. Necesitará conocer dicho nombre clave cuando comience el proceso de instalación:
Familia/Modelo Nombre clave ============== ============ ALPHAbook 1 book1 ALCOR AS 600 alcor AS 500 5/3xx alcor AS 500 5/5xx alcor XL-300/366/433 xlt (( menos seguro que lo habitual )) AVANTI AS 200 4/* avanti AS 205 4/* avanti AS 250 4/* avanti AS 255 4/* avanti AS 300 4/* avanti AS 400 4/* avanti EB164 eb164 (( huh? familia, modelo o ambos? )) AlphaPC164 pc164 AlphaPC164-LX lx164 AlphaPC164-SX sx164 EB64+ EB64+ eb64p AlphaPC64 cabriolet AlphaPCI-64 cabriolet EB66 eb66 EB66+ eb66p JENSEN DECpc 150 jensen DEC 2000 Model 300 jensen MIKASA AS 1000 4/xxx mikasa AS 1000 5/xxx mikasa NONAME AXPpci33 noname UDB noname NORITAKE ((menos seguro que lo usual, es la línea 4 o 5, o ambas soportadas?)) AS 1000A 4/xxx noritake AS 1000A 5/xxx noritake AS 600A 5/xxx noritake AS 800 5/xxx noritake Personal Workstation PWS 433a or 433au miata PWS 500a or 500au miata PWS 600a or 600au miata RUFFIAN Deskstation RPX164-2 ruffian Samsung AlphaPC164-UX/BX ruffian SABLE AS 2100 4/xxx sable AS 2000 4/xxx sable AS 2100 5/xxx sable-g AS 2000 5/xxx sable-g TAKARA takara XL XL-233/266 xl
Cada sub-arquitectura Alpha usa un método de arranque diferente:
MILO
, o SRM
. Algunas sub-arquitecturas
pueden usar ambos; la mayoría usa uno u otro. Necesitará determinar
que método de arranque usa su sub-arquitectura; verá las diferencias
abajo.
Nombre clave Método de arranque ============ ================== alcor MILO capaz con SRM, pero no soportado por Debian avanti MILO capaz con SRM, pero no soportado por Debian book1 SRM cabriolet SRM capaz con MILO, pero no soportado por Debian eb164 MILO eb64p MILO eb66 MILO eb66p MILO jensen SRM lx164 MILO miata MILO, SRM como miata-s mikasa SRM noname MILO noritake SRM capaz con MILO, pero no soportado por Debian pc164 MILO ruffian MILO sable SRM sable-g SRM sx164 MILO takara MILO xl MILO xlt MILO
El soporte multiprocesador -- también llamado ``multiproceso simétrico'' o SMP -- está soportado para esta arquitectura. En cualquier caso, la imagen estándar del kernel Debian 2.1 no soporta SMP. Esto no debería impedir la instalación, puesto que el kernel estándar, sin SMP, debe arrancar en sistemas SMP (el kernel simplemente usará la primera CPU).
Para aprovecharse de los múltiples procesadores, tendrá que sustituir
el kernel estándar Debian. Puede encontrar instrucciones sobre cómo hacerlo
en Compilación de un nuevo kernel, Sección 8.4. En este momento (versión del kernel 2.0.35)
la forma de habilitar esta capacidad es editando el Makefile superior del kernel
y descomentar la línea que dice SMP = 1. Si compila software en
un sistema multiprocesador, busque el modificador -j en la
documentación sobre make(1)
.
Hay cuatro medios diferentes que pueden usarse para instalar Debian: disquetes, CD-ROMs, particiones de disco local, o la red. Pueden mezclarse diferentes métodos para cada parte de la misma instalación Debian; entraremos en ello en Métodos de instalación de Debian, Capítulo 5.
La instalación desde disquetes es una opción común, y quizás la menos deseable habitualmente. En muchos casos, tendrá que hacer su primer arranque desde disquetes, usando el Rescue Floppy. Generalmente, todo lo que necesite sea una disquetera de alta densidad (1440 kilobytes) y de 3.5 pulgadas.
La instalación basada en CD-ROM está tambien soportada para algunas arquitecturas. En máquinas que soporten CD-ROMs arrancables, debería ser capaz de efectuar una instalación totalmente libre de disquetes. Incluso si su sistema no soporta el arranque desde CD-ROM, puede usar el CD-ROM en conjunción con otras técnicas para instalar su sistema, una vez haya arrancado con otra, se entiende; vea Instalación desde CD-ROM, Sección 5.5.
La instalación desde un disco local es otra opción. Si además de la partición en la que están instalando, dispone de espacion en otras particiones, es definitivamente una buena opción. Algunas plataformas incluso tienen instaladores locales, como para el arranque desde AmigaOS, TOS o MacOS.
La última opción es la instalación desde red. Puede instalar su sistema a través de NFS. Después de instalar su sistema base, puede instalar el resto del sistema desde cualquier tipo de conexión de red (incluyendo PPP), mediante FTP, HTTP, o NFS.
Puede encontrar descripciones más completas de cada método, y sugerencias para escoger qué método es mejor para usted, en Métodos de instalación de Debian, Capítulo 5. Asegúrese de continuar leyendo para verificar que el dispositivo desde el que intenta arrancar e instalar está soportado por el sistema de instalación Debian.
Los discos de arranque Debian contienen un kernel creado para maximizar el número de sistemas en el que puede correr. Desgraciadamente, esto hace al kernel más grande, con gran cantidad de controladores que nunca serán usados (vea Compilación de un nuevo kernel, Sección 8.4 para saber cómo crear su propio kernel). No obstante, es deseable el soporte de la mayor cantidad de dispositivos posible, para asegurar que Debian pueda ser instalado en la mayor lista de hardware. ALPHA-TODO -- sistemas de almacenamiento soportados por linux y sin soporte en los discos de instalación
Debe tener al menos 5MB de memoria y 35MB de disco duro. Si quiere instalar una cantidad razonable de software, incluyendo el sistema de ventanas X, y algunos programas de desarrollo y librerías, necesitará al menos 300MB. Para una instalación más o menos completa, serán necesarios unos 800MB. Para instalar todo lo disponible en Debian, probablemente necesite alrededor de 2 GB. Realmente, instalarlo todo no tiene sentido, puesto que algunos paquetes entran en conflicto con otros.
Linux soporta una gran variedad de dispositivos hardware como ratones, impresoras, escáneres, módems, tarjetas de red, dispositivos PCMCIA, etc. Sin embargo, ninguno de estos dispositivos es necesario para la instalación del sistema. Esta sección contiene información sobre los periféricos que no están específicamente soportados por el sistema de instalación, aunque puedan soportarse con Linux. ALPHA-TODO -- NICs soportadas por linux pero sin soporte por los discos de instalación
Ya existen algunos vendedores que lanzan sus sistemas con Debian u otra distribución de GNU/Linux preinstalada. Quizás tenga que pagar más por esta ventaja, pero esto le asegura que el hardware está soportado por GNU/Linux.
Esté adquiriendo o no un sistema con Linux preinstalado, o incluso un sistema usado, sigue siendo importante comprobar que su hardware está soportado por el kernel Linux. Compruebe si su hardware se lista en las referencias citadas anteriormente. Haga saber a su vendedor que está comprando un sistema para Linux. Apoye a los vendedores amigos del Linux.
Algunos fabricantes de hardware simplemente no nos dicen cómo escribir drivers para su hardware, o no nos permiten acceder a la documentación sin un acuerdo de no divulgación que nos prevenga de revelar su código fuente para Linux. Un ejemplo es el sistema de sonido DSP para portátiles IBM usado recientemente en los sistemas ThinkPad -- algunos de esos sistemas también acoplan el sistema de sonido al módem. Otro ejemplo es la disquetera en los antiguos modelos Macintosh.
Puesto que no hemos tenido acceso a la documentación de esos dispositivos, simplemente no funcionarán bajo Linux. Puede ayudar a cambiar esta situación reclamando a los fabricantes de este hardware liberar la documentación. Si esto lo hace una cantidad suficiente de personas, entonces comprenderán que la comunidad de software libre es un importante mercado. <